[QUOTE="Zogman, post: 403399, member: 328"] [B]Well alot of us old timers probably still have one or have had one at some point in time. Over the course of 50 or so years I have had six. Three pre 64 Winchesters and three Marlins one 336, two 336T (Texans) have the straight lever. One Winchester went to a friend whose son moved away and took his. Second one to a another friend when he turned 40. Third one traded for a Beretta 303. One Marlin 336 sold outright. The First Texan also sold The remaining Texan is at the NW Angle in safe hands. Fast forward to the present. Since being in AZ I visit a couple of gun shops every week or more. Spotted a unique looking Marlin on the wall. It had a straight lever, 18 inch barrel, 2/3 magazine tube and a nice slim rubber recoil pad with the Marlin logo stamped in the pad. Extremely nice condition. It says "Marlin model 30TK. The price was right so I bought it. I'll try to post a couple of pictures later. So how many of you old or young got a 30/30???[/B] [/QUOTE]
